How to fill out teaching reading in small

How to fill out teaching reading in small
01
Step 1: Begin by selecting appropriate reading material for the students, taking into consideration their reading level and interests.
02
Step 2: Break down the reading material into smaller chunks or sections to make it more manageable for the students.
03
Step 3: Introduce the reading material to the students, providing them with any necessary background information or context.
04
Step 4: Engage the students in active reading strategies, such as asking them to make predictions, ask questions, and make connections to their own experiences.
05
Step 5: Encourage students to read aloud or in small groups, providing opportunities for them to practice their reading skills and receive feedback.
06
Step 6: Provide guided practice and support while students are reading, offering assistance with pronunciation, vocabulary, and comprehension as needed.
07
Step 7: Incorporate post-reading activities to reinforce understanding and deepen comprehension, such as discussions, writing reflections, or completing comprehension questions.
08
Step 8: Regularly assess and monitor students' progress in reading, adjusting instruction and support as necessary.
09
Step 9: Repeat the process with new reading material, gradually increasing the complexity as students' reading skills improve.
10
Step 10: Provide frequent positive reinforcement and encouragement to motivate students and build their confidence in reading.
Who needs teaching reading in small?
01
Teaching reading in small is beneficial for students who are struggling with reading skills and need additional support and individualized instruction.
02
It can also be useful for younger students who are just beginning to learn how to read and require more focused attention and scaffolding.
03
Furthermore, teaching reading in small can be helpful for English language learners who are working on improving their reading proficiency in a second language.
04
Additionally, students with learning disabilities or special educational needs may benefit from teaching reading in small, as it allows educators to address their unique needs and provide targeted interventions.
